Output a25bdd32396a2d41eb091f6421f5372439fa408b3c9a6b10700c89fc56d7a3c7:19

value
20726806
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d34694f85e34a63e815ba0b3986970d06f4e24cd54a789f5d87ebe030afa023
address
tb1ph56xjnu9ud9x86q4hg9nnp5hp5r0fcjv6498386asl47qv905q3scg234c
transaction
a25bdd32396a2d41eb091f6421f5372439fa408b3c9a6b10700c89fc56d7a3c7
spent
true